Envy Gaming’s Acer partnership extended to Dallas Fuel

Envy Gaming announced over the weekend that it has renewed its partnership with hardware maker Acer and expanded the alliance to include its Overwatch League team.

Acer’s Predator gaming hardware brand now sponsors the Dallas Fuel in addition to Team Envy. The companies announced their initial partnership in March 2019.

Geoff Moore, President and COO at Envy Gaming, commented in a release: “We’re proud to be growing our partnership with Acer. Our players and staff know they can rely on Predator devices to provide the quality gaming and work experience needed to perform their best.”

Additionally, Envy Gaming’s new headquarters in Dallas, Texas will be outfitted with Acer Predator computers, which will also be issued to coaches and players throughout the organisation for practice and training. The Predator Gaming Lounge at Envy’s facility will be used for local fan events, including competitions, watch parties, and educational esports seminars.

The companies will also continue to create video content together, such as the “Predator Training Room” series, while Predator branding will appear on Team Envy jerseys.

Richard Black, Vice President of Marketing at Acer America, added: “The Predator brand of PCs and monitors is widely known as one of the most popular, high-performance solutions for both professional gamers and enthusiasts. We’re always pushing to partner with the best to demonstrate Predator’s unparalleled power, and Envy Gaming is the perfect organisation to represent us globally.”

Esports Insider says: Much like Complexity Gaming with its own nearby Texas facility, these semi-public headquarters offer a great opportunity to activate a brand beyond jersey logos and online content. That’ll be a great benefit for both Envy and Acer once the team can begin hosting events there.
